Responding to a blog question: We are not being given the number of boxes that have been counted or what percent of the vote remains to be counted. Counting the vote has been delayed with troubles counting the Republican early voting, or so I have been told.
No runoff, so farMarch 2nd, 2010 by Bobby Palmer |
In the Titus County Democratic Primary, it appears that no run off election will be required.
Hockaday, Norris, Preddy and Dyke lead their races by more than 50 percent.

State senator -Averitt of Waco-wins after announcing withdrawalMarch 2nd, 2010 by amber228 |
State senator wins after announcing withdrawal
AUSTIN, Texas (AP) — State Sen. Kip Averitt of Waco has won
re-election even though he announced in January he was dropping out of
the race.
It was too late for Averitt to get his name off the
ballot when he said he was suspending his campaign because of health
concerns.
Averitt defeated Darren Yancy in Tuesday’s Republican primary. There were no Democratic primary candidates for Averitt’s seat.
Republican
officials said Averitt could decide to stay in the job or party
officials could select a new nominee. Democrats say they can select a
candidate if Averitt withdraws.
The 16-year veteran lawmaker represents 10 counties stretching from Waco north to the outskirts of Fort Worth.
